Table de messages

  • Rversion finale: Yokohama
  • Mis à jour 30 janv. 2025
  • 1 minute de lecture
  • La table Message [sys_ui_message] contient les traductions des messages d’information, des messages de confirmation, des messages d’erreur et d’autres types de messages système dans l’ensemble de la plateforme.

    La table Message contient du texte personnalisé pouvant être traduit à partir des sources suivantes lorsque ces textes sont correctement renvoyés à la ligne :
    • HTML dans une page d’interface utilisateur d’une application créée par le client
    • Messages des widgets du portail de services (y compris dans les enquêtes)
    • Texte du Playbook :
      • Étiquette du Playbook
      • Étiquette de l’étape
      • Étiquette d'activité
      • Description de l'activité
      • HTML et chaîne Propriétés de disposition de l’interface utilisateur d’activité
    ServiceNow Cette table recherche du texte traduit lorsqu’un script client contient un appel getMessage ou qu’un script serveur contient un appel gs.getMessage . Les champs principaux de cette table sont les suivants :
    • Clé : identificateur interne, insensible à la casse, unique de ce message.
    • Langue : langue dans laquelle le message est traduit.
    • Message : texte traduit que les utilisateurs voient.
    Remarque :
    Si vous créez un enregistrement dans la table Message [sys_ui_message] qui utilise une clé existante et la même langue, le message des références existantes à l’aide de la clé peut changer. Par exemple, si un enregistrement existe avec « Actualiser » pour la clé, anglais pour la langue et « Actualiser » pour le message, et que vous créez un autre enregistrement avec la même clé et la même langue, mais un message différent « Actualiser l’écran », les chaînes d’interface utilisateur existantes utilisant la touche « Actualiser » afficheront le nouveau message « Actualiser l’écran ». Les enregistrements de cette table sont créés dans le champ d’application global et ne sont pas restreints par rapport au champ d’application.

    Pour plus d’informations sur le contenu personnalisé traduisible dans la table Message, reportez-vous à la section Traduction de contenu personnalisé.

    Figure 1. Liste des messages
    La liste Messages affichant les messages traduits en espagnol.
    Figure 2. Message traduit
    Le message « Les champs obligatoires suivants ne sont pas renseignés : Nom », traduit en espagnol.